Lot no. 234
SET OF THIRTY-ONE MAPLE AND BLACKENED WOOD GAME PIECES Germany, Nuremberg, some by Philipp Heinrich Müller (1650-1718), late 17th-18th century Comprising 15 maple pieces, 5 of which are signed P.H.M, and 16 blackened wood pieces, 3 of which are signed P.H.M. D. 5.9 cm (2 ¼ in.) (31) Comparative bibliographies : G. Himmelheber, Spiele: Gesellschaftsspiele aus einem Jahrtausend, cat. Bayerisches Nationalmuseum, Munich, 1972. A set of 31 maple wood and tinted wood draughtsmen, German, Nuremberg, some by Philipp Heinrich Müller (1650-1718), late 17th-18th century The allegorical and historical scenes on this fine set of game pieces follow subjects by Christoph Jakob Leherr (1647-1707) and Philipp Heinrich Müller (1650-1718).
